概括
一项针对美国商船学院学员的研究发现,只有4%的学员容易感染麻疹和风疹. 结合麻疹和红疹疫苗接种策略对青少年和年轻人来说更具成本效益.

背景情况:
- 麻疹和红疹对青少年和年轻人构成风险.
- 准确的先前感染和疫苗接种历史对于有效的公共卫生战略至关重要.
- 评估特定人群 (如学员) 的易感性对于有针对性的干预很重要.
研究的目的:
- 确定美国商船学院学员中麻疹和红疹易感率.
- 为了比较学员和家长对疫苗接种和感染史的回忆的准确性.
- 评估不同针对易受感染的年轻成年人疫苗接种策略的成本效益.
主要方法:
- 血清检测和基于问卷的研究涉及755名学员及其家长.
- 对三种疫苗接种策略的分析:通用疫苗接种,血清学查和疫苗接种,以及基于记录历史的疫苗接种.
- 拟议的疫苗接种策略的成本效益分析.
主要成果:
- 大约4%的学员表现出对麻疹和红疹的敏感性.
- 结合的麻疹和红疹疫苗接种计划比单一疾病的计划更具成本效益.
- 不同策略的成本节约取决于疫苗接种记录的可用性和易感个体的比例.
结论:
- 一个很小但很大的比例的学员仍然容易感染麻疹和红疹.
- 结合麻疹-红疹疫苗接种是青少年和年轻成年人的一种经济有效的方法.
- 疫苗接种策略应平衡成本节约与受感染易感个体受保护的比例.

Rocky Mountain Spotted Fever
Rocky Mountain Spotted Fever (RMSF) is a severe tick-borne illness caused by Rickettsia rickettsii, a Gram-negative, coccobacillary bacterium. This pathogen is an obligate intracellular parasite, requiring a host cell for replication. Transmission occurs through the bite of an infected tick. In the United States, the most important vectors are Dermacentor variabilis (American dog tick) and Dermacentor andersoni (Rocky Mountain wood tick), though other tick species may also serve as vectors.
Respiratory Syncytial Virus Disease
Human respiratory syncytial virus (RSV) is a widespread pathogen that primarily targets infants and young children but also poses a serious health risk to elderly and immunocompromised individuals. Belonging to the Pneumoviridae family, RSV is a negative-sense, single-stranded RNA virus within the Pneumovirus genus.
